"The Lady of the Mountain" | |
Pantheon: | Sumerian |
AoC: | Earth |
Symbol: | Blue-white diamond |
Home P/L/R: | Elysium/Eronia/ Great Mountain of the East |
The former wife of Enki, Nin-Hursag is said to have been in mourning for the past few years. The Great Mountain has grown even more dangerous during this period, as the earth that forms and supports it has begun to crumble. The other powers do what they can to soothe her, but the grief'll just have to run its course. Chant is she's taken solace in the company of Nesirie of Cerilia, and the two of them've communicated back and forth for some time now.
